Singer Mark Owen may have received luxury hampers from friends and family on Friday (January 27th) as he celebrated a landmark birthday. The Take That star turned 40 and was spotted enjoying his special day with his wife Emma Ferguson, the Daily Mail reports. Owen and the 35-year-old were seen laughing and chatting as they strolled around London, suggesting their relationship woes are behind them. In 2010, the performer admitted having several affairs since he began dating Ms Ferguson. However, after entering rehab, the couple remained together and have a five-year-old son Elwood and a daughter, Willow Rose, three. Owen's birthday comes seven days after his band mate Gary Barlow celebrated turning 41 on January 20th. Several famous faces took to Twitter to wish the X Factor judge a happy birthday, including Fearne Cotton, Marcus Collins and Lulu. The latter sang with Take That on their hit single Relight My Fire.
